GGG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2025 in Review

712 of the 7,595 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Graco (GGG) for Q2 2025, worth a combined $12.7B — up 3.2% from $12.3B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 89 funds opened new GGG positions and 57 closed out — a net gain of 32 holders — while 279 added to existing stakes and 242 trimmed.

The largest buyer was T. Rowe Price Investment Management, adding an estimated $48.3M. The largest seller was M&G plc, exiting entirely with an estimated $39.4M sold.
